Ejercicio de programación con Seaborn: Análisis bivariante con scatterplot
Proyecto
0h 20m
Crea un gráfico de dispersión con Seaborn para analizar la relación entre la longitud y profundidad del pico de pingüinos, diferenciando especies y sexos.
- Cargar el dataset
penguins
. - Configurar el entorno visual:
- Aplica un tema visual limpio aplicando el tema
“whitegrid”
para mejorar la presentación.
- Aplica un tema visual limpio aplicando el tema
- Crear el gráfico de dispersión:
- Usa
sns.scatterplot()
para crear un gráfico de dispersión que muestre:- Eje X:
bill_length_mm
(longitud del pico). - Eje Y:
bill_depth_mm
(profundidad del pico). - Colores diferenciados según la especie.
- Estilos diferentes según el sexo.
- Ajusta la transparencia con
alpha
y el tamaño de los puntos cons
.
- Eje X:
- Usa
- Añadir una línea de regresión:
- Usa
sns.regplot()
para añadir una línea de regresión:- Asegúrate de desactivar los puntos.
- Configura el color de la línea y su grosor.
- Usa
- Personalizar el gráfico:
- Añade un título claro con
plt.title()
. - Configura etiquetas descriptivas para los ejes X e Y.
- Utiliza
plt.tight_layout()
para evitar superposiciones.
- Añade un título claro con
- Visualizar el gráfico:
- Asegúrate de que el gráfico sea claro y atractivo, verificando que los colores y estilos sean consistentes.
Más ejercicios de programación con Seaborn
Evalúa tus conocimientos en Seaborn con más ejercicios de programación de tipo Test, Puzzle, Código y Proyecto con VSCode.
Grids Multiplot en Seaborn
Código
Gráfico de barras con datos categóricos con Seaborn
Proyecto
Evaluación código global
Código
Grids y análisis multivariado
Proyecto
Títulos, etiquetas y leyenda y límites
Test
Ejes, ajustes de ejes
Puzzle
Temas predefinidos, colores y estilos
Código
Conceptos básicos de Seaborn
Puzzle
Gráficos bivariantes
Código
Gráficos multivariantes
Código
Evaluación test global
Test
Integración de Seaborn con Pandas
Test
Introducción e instalación
Test
Gráficos univariantes
Código
Certificados de superación de Seaborn
Supera todos los retos de Seaborn y obtén certificados de superación para mejorar tu currículum y empleabilidad.
Tecnologías de este ejercicio de programación
Entornos de desarrollo para este ejercicio
Visual Studio Code
GitHub